A new auctioneer law (HB 321) reduces barriers to entry for the auctioneer profession in the State of Ohio. This bill was signed by Governor DeWine on June 14, 2022 and will go into effect on September 13.

Ohio Code 4707.02 requires all auctioneers and auction firms operating in the state to obtain a license from the Department of Agriculture. The state legislature enacted the licensing laws and regulations to ensure that auctioneers engage in ethical business practices.

Once a bid is accepted, the seller has no right to accept a higher bid, nor can a buyer withdraw the buyer's bid[ii]. Generally, an auction is complete when the bid is accepted. A binding contract is created by the auction. The seller can also set a reserve price in advance.

HB 321 signed into law in June of 2022 and was effective September 13, 2022 defined online auctions and requires an auctioneer or auction firm license under Chapter 4707 of the Ohio Revised Code unless an individual meets an exemption found with in ORC 4707.02(B).

Who regulates the auctioneer license or auction firm license? The Ohio Department of Agriculture Auctioneer Program enforces licensing requirements for auctioneers and auction firms in the state.
